    Enjoying a peaceful setting within the Gunter Estate Conservation Area, this well-appointed fourth-floor apartment is ready to move into and offers bright, light-filled accommodation. The apartment is situated within a striking building on the south side of Barkston Gardens which benefits from lift access and a porter.

    The beautifully maintained Victorian mansion flat has the classic appeal of the Gunter Estate: Attractive red brick, white stone and stucco trim, with black and white chequered tile leading to the front door. The apartment itself has been fully modernised and has been decorated in a light, neutral style, with whitewashed walls and blonde wood floors in the main reception room and bedrooms and tiled floors in the kitchen and shower rooms.

    The main living space is a good size with two windows overlooking Barkston Gardens and space for both a sitting area and dining area. Next door is the kitchen, which has sleek white cabinetry, a range of appliances and undermount lighting. The bedrooms are both double size with a good amount of built-in storage. The principal bedroom has its own en suite while the second bedroom has use of a shower room/WC across the hall.

    Residents of Barkston Gardens benefit from access to the private communal gardens of the Gunter Estate. At the heart of the square, providing wonderfully leafy views from the front of the apartment, the Barkston Gardens afford a charming green space. The gardens were laid out in 1880 and have, over the years, been beautifully maintained and are home to magnificent plane trees, magnolia, Japanese maple and ornamental cherry, which surround two neat lawns, a central gazebo, a pingpong table and
    children’s play area.
